How Long After Surgery Can I Take A Shower. You'll probably have to wait at least 12 to 48 hours after your procedure before taking a shower, and you may not be able to get back into the bathtub for two weeks or longer. Don't let it get wet for the first 24 hours after your surgery. This article explains why you aren't allowed to take a bath after surgery and how long you can expect to wait. So skip a bath or shower on the first day, though a sponge bath is usually ok. Depending on the type of surgery, plan on waiting anywhere between 24 to 48 hours (or possibly even longer for more serious surgeries) to take a shower unless your surgeon has given you.
